WSP has a new opportunity for a Principal Consultant – Environmental and Social Due Diligence (ESDD) to join our Environmental Planning and Advisory team.
The role is based in Gauteng, Cape Town or Durban.
This role is pivotal in delivering high‑quality environmental and social due diligence services to our clients, ensuring compliance with international standards and contributing to sustainable development.
This role offers you an opportunity to join a global organisation with a reputation for excellence and working on exciting projects across the continent.
Deliver international projects with a primary focus on Environmental and Social Impact Assessments (ESIAs) to meet international finance institution requirements (e.g. IFC, World Bank) and Equator Principle Standards, and deliver local and international (Africa) Environmental and Social Due Diligence (ESDD) projects based on IFC and Equator Principles Standards to also meet local and international Lender standards.
Key client / account relationship management, participation in marketing and business development activities, and development of ESIA and ESDD proposals.
Contribute to and drive the business strategy for the ESIA and ESDD service sector.
Where required, provide a support role to the delivery of ESIAs in line with South African and international lender standards, and permit compliance audits in terms of South African legal requirements.
